Mexico was set to complain to US President Bush at talks to be held in Texas about Oklahoma's plans to execute a Mexican convict, Osvaldo Torres, on May 18. "This for us is a deliberate violation of the provisional measures that the International Court of Justice dictated," Geronimo Gutierrez, a senior Mexican foreign ministry official, said. "We are urging the U.S. federal government to take all the necessary measures to protect the life of Osvaldo Torres and the other Mexicans," Gutierrez told a news conference. The Mexican president had angrily cancelled a planned meeting with Bush in Texas in 2002 after the state executed a Mexican prisoner.
